CRISPR is a technology that can be used to edit genes and, as such, will likely change the world. The essence of CRISPR is simple: it’s a way of finding a specific bit of DNA inside a cell.

CRISPR Therapeutics AG is a gene editing company, which engages in the development of transformative gene-based medicines for serious diseases using its proprietary CRISPR/Cas9 platform.
